These were so easy and fun to make with my 3 year old! She wanted a fun nightlight for her bedroom and these were perfect. We started by hot gluing a clear string and some small & large cotton balls onto battery operated tea lights.

Be mindful not to glue a cotton ball over the switch to turn it on – that needs to be exposed. Once you have glued enough balls to make your cloud shape, you can start hanging the clouds in different lengths on a stick. I chose to have one smaller cloud without a light.

Once you have your clouds hung, turn on the lights and hang them anywhere you’d like.

The flickering tea lights look like lightening inside the cloud.
